Kimball Area 5th graders in Mrs. Hunt's class and Ms. Steinemann's class completed the Junior Achievement curriculum before winter break. JA Our Nation® introduced students to essential aspects of our nation’s economy, skill development, career exploration, and community involvement. Students learned how their skills and actions contribute to their own success and to the economy. Through hands-on games and activities, students discovered how competition and innovation work, explored different career options, and learned the value of giving back to their community. Way to go Cubs! #KimballProud

Senior forward Carl Knaus scored a career-high 33 points in a tough loss to PACT Charter on Dec. 20 in Kimball. The Cubs were within one point of the Panthers with 18 seconds left in the game. PACT Charter hit free throws down the stretch to pull away with the 69-62 non-conference win. Kimball's JV squad rolled to a 68-34 victory over PACT Charter prior to the varsity tilt. Way to go Cubs! #KimballHoops

Kimball had a successful boys basketball night winning two of three tilts against Brandon-Evansville on Dec. 19. The Cubs C-squad and JV teams cruised past the Chargers, 53-22 and 62-30, respectively. Kimball's varsity squad clawed their way back from a 20-point deficit to fall short by just four points at the final buzzer, 79-83. Seniors Carl Knaus and Andray Stang led the Cubs with career-high marks of 26 points (Knaus) and 25 points (Stang). Way to go Cubs! #KimballHoops

Kimball boys basketball played 3 exciting games against Royalton on Dec. 16 in CMC action. The C squad team edged the Royals, 33-32, while the Cubs JV squad won in thrilling fashion as freshman Jonah Klein hit a last-second 3 pointer to lift the Cubs to a 54-51 victory! Kimball's varsity team trailed the Royals by 14 points at halftime and fought back in the second half to erase the deficit and take the lead. The Cubs would eventually fall short, 56-58, in the heartbreaking loss. Way to go Cubs! #KimballHoops
